02

Hazard Identification

GHS classification, signal word, pictograms, and hazard statements

Classified danger

Hazard Classifications

Aerosol Cat. 1
Eye Irrit. Cat. 2

GHS Pictograms

GHS02 - Flammable

GHS02

GHS07 - Health hazard

GHS07

Hazard Statements

H222 Extremely flammable aerosol.
H229 Pressurised container: May burst if heated.
H319 Causes serious eye irritation.

Precautionary Statements

P102 Keep out of reach of children.
P210 Keep away from heat, hot surfaces, sparks, open flames and other ignition sources. No smoking.
P211 Do not spray on an open flame or other ignition source.
P251 Do not pierce or burn, even after use.
P260 Do not breathe spray.
P305 + P351 + P338 IF IN EYES: Rinse cautiously with water for several minutes. Remove contact lenses, if present and easy to do. Continue rinsing.
P337 + P313 If eye irritation persists: Get medical advice/attention.
P410 + P412 Protect from sunlight. Do not expose to temperatures exceeding 50 °C/122 °F.
P501 Dispose of contents/container to in accordance with local and national regulations.

03

Composition / Information on Ingredients

Chemical components, concentration ranges, and hazardous substance identification

Type mixture

Aqueous solution containing: Surfactants, perfume and auxiliary agents

Chemical Name CAS Number Concentration Hazardous
Butane EC: 203-448-7 106-97-8 10 - 20% Yes
Isobutane EC: 200-857-2 75-28-5 1 - 10% Yes
Sodium N-lauroylsarcosinate EC: 205-281-5 137-16-6 3% Yes
04

First Aid Measures

Emergency procedures for chemical exposure incidents

Inhalation

Move to fresh air in case of accidental inhalation of vapours. If symptoms develop, seek medical attention.

Symptoms: Inhalation of high vapour concentrations may cause symptoms like headache, dizziness, tiredness, nausea and vomiting. Inhalation of vapours in high concentration can cause narcotic effects.

Skin contact

No specific precautions required.

Symptoms: May cause sensitization of susceptible persons by skin contact.

Eye contact

Rinse immediately with plenty of water, also under the eyelids, for at least 15 minutes. If eye irritation persists, consult a specialist.

Symptoms: Causes serious eye irritation.

Ingestion

Do not provoke vomiting. Consult physician. Rinse mouth. Make drink some glasses of water. The decision whether to provoke vomiting is to be taken by a physician.

Symptoms: acute danger of suffocating

Immediate Medical Attention

If symptoms develop, seek medical attention. If eye irritation persists, consult a specialist. Consult physician.

Medical Treatment

Treat symptoms.

05

Firefighting Measures

Extinguishing media, specific hazards, and firefighter protection

Suitable media

Foam, carbon dioxide (CO2), dry chemical, water-spray.

Unsuitable media

Full water jet.

Specific hazards

Fire may produce: carbon monoxide and carbon dioxide

Instructions

Cool containers at risk with water spray jet.

Firefighter Protection

Use breathing apparatus with independent air supply. Protective suit.

06

Accidental Release Measures

Spill cleanup procedures, containment, and environmental protection

Emergency procedures

High risk of slipping due to leakage/spillage of product. Vapours are heavier than air and can cause suffocation by reducing oxygen available for breathing.

Environmental

Do not discharge into the drains/surface waters/ground water.

Cleanup methods

Soak up with inert absorbent material

Materials: sand, silica gel, acid binder, universal binder

07

Handling and Storage

Safe handling precautions, storage conditions, and workplace requirements

Handling

Ensure adequate ventilation. Avoid contact with eyes.

Storage

Pressurized container: protect from sunlight and do not expose to temperatures exceeding 50 °C.

Hygiene

Keep away from food, drink and animal feeding stuffs.

Fire prevention

Keep away from sources of ignition - No smoking.
